Ordinals
beta
Address bc1qn4p20yxyz0yn8smsex7z9rqkmlvhjeexjn3s0z
sat balance
275419
runes balances
outputs
fd2a2c8e8a6ffbeb4098ef160ab48183a49f439805e76626b9d32f757a79be67:5